Reubelt, Joh[ann] Ad[olph a.k.a. John Adam Reubelt]. KURZGEFASSTES HANDBUCH DER NATURGESCHICHTE. Enthaltend Wissenschaftliche und Populäre Beschreibungen von dem Menschen, den Säugethieren, Vögeln, Amphibien, Fischen, Weich-und Gliederthieren. Pottsville, Pa.: Verfasser und C.W. Günther, 1848. Octavo. 392 pages, including index. Numerous woodcut illustrations in the text. Chapter headings include English translations of animal names; the text is otherwise in German throughout. Original publisher's embossed dark brown cloth with gilt spine title. 21 x 13.5 cm. Spine ends show small tears; corners are worn; spine lettering is dull. A long split to the front joint has been inconspicuously repaired. Foxing throughout and heavy in places. Good only.


FIRST EDITION. As indicated by the title, this natural history handbook draws on scientific and popular sources to describe humans, mammals, birds, amphibians, fish, mollusks, and arthropods. The intended audience was German-speaking youth in the United States, and this American imprint was the true first and only edition of the book. John Adam Reubelt (1819-1902) was a native of Germany who emigrated to Pennsylvania, became a professor at Indiana University, and later served as a school principal in Kentucky. He also published several translations and theological essays.
